About Arms Acres Inc — Intensive Outpatient Treatment
Arms Acres Inc, located in Jamaica, NY, is committed to delivering specialized treatment programs for individuals dealing with substance use issues. This facility offers a range of services, including intensive outpatient treatment, general outpatient care, as well as outpatient options for methadone, buprenorphine, and naltrexone treatments. In their therapeutic approach, Arms Acres Inc employs various techniques such as anger management, cognitive behavioral therapy, and motivational interviewing. These methods are designed to support a diverse population, including adolescents, adult men, and adult women, all of whom are seeking assistance in their recovery journey. The center is dedicated to accommodating both adults and children/adolescents of all genders in their quest for sobriety. With a strong emphasis on individualized care and evidence-based practices, Arms Acres Inc strives to provide high-quality treatment that effectively meets the unique needs of each person seeking support.

FAQs About Treatment at Arms Acres Inc
Yes, records indicate this center accepts both Medicaid and Medicare. Eligibility requirements and covered services differ by state and plan type. We recommend calling the admissions team to confirm your specific coverage and any out-of-pocket costs.
This center provides medication-assisted treatment (MAT) using Buprenorphine used in Treatment, Naltrexone used in Treatment. These FDA-approved medications help manage withdrawal symptoms and reduce cravings. A physician will determine the appropriate protocol based on your individual assessment.
Intensive outpatient programs (IOP) generally meet 9 to 12 hours per week, often scheduled in the mornings or evenings to accommodate work or school. Sessions include group therapy, individual counseling, and skill-building workshops. Contact the center to discuss scheduling options.
This center serves adolescent patients with age-appropriate treatment. Teen programs typically incorporate family involvement, academic support, and therapies that address developmental factors unique to younger individuals. Speak with admissions about parental consent requirements and program details.
Gender-specific programming allows women to address topics like trauma, relationships, and parenting in a supportive setting. Some facilities offer childcare coordination or family housing options. Inquire about pregnancy-safe protocols if applicable.
Continuing care planning begins before discharge and may include step-down to outpatient services, referrals to sober living homes, alumni group meetings, and connections to community recovery resources. Many facilities maintain alumni networks that provide ongoing peer support and accountability.
